I certainly wouldn't pay £900 for economy. If you buy at the right time it should be more like £600, maybe £700 direct. You can certainly get for around £500 indirect- have a look at Qatar, Emirates, Turkish etc as well as Etihad. Qatar will earn you BA avios and tier points as well.

If prices are way higher than that now then my advice would be to wait.

Also note that even if you intend to use BA miles (avios) you'll still pay a fair few hundred in fees in WT. Best to use for a higher cabin if you can.
